Tottenham outcast Hugo Lloris could be playing for this weekend's rivals Arsenal, it has been revealed. The Daily Mail says Gunners manager Arsene Wenger was a serious contender to sign the 25-year-old during the summer.
Arsenal - who will attempt to sign a new keeper in January - had Lloris watched extensively by scouts last season as it became clear he would be available.
The Gunners were even readying an official approach but eventually decided his £16million asking price was too much while there were also lingering doubts over how he would cope with the physicality of English football.
